Super Eagles and Inter Milan of Italy midfielder, Joel Obi has expressed his delight getting another call-up to come and represent the Nigerian national team.

Joel Obi has been included in the 23-man list named for the upcoming Nations Cup qualifiers against Congo DR and South Africa taking place next month.

Obi, who was left out of the world cup squad in Brazil revealed that he hopes to start on a high for his side’s Serie A campaign against Torino this week, saying that they want to do well at the club this season.

”I am very excited and happy for that because it’s been very difficult for me but now I am fine and I have started playing and so I give God the glory” he told footballlive.ng.

Inter Milan has been very busy in the transfer market as the Serie A prepares to kick-start the 2014/2015 season. Inter will face Torino in their season opener- a game with Obi is confident all three points will be claimed by his team.

“We have a top match this week and we have confidence in ourselves so we are going to do everything possible to win the match”
